A question for @audiofilet :

You take the hires recording you use.
You downsample it to say... 44/16.

Now you have 2 files, same master.
Try to listen for differences. The ONLY difference is hires vs CD quality.

When you can hear differences try it using Foobar ABX and see if you can still do it.

No science... just listen with your ears but in the Foobar ABX case you basically remove the eyes and 'knowing' part and ONLY use your ears.

What's objectionable about such a test ?

At a certain point any graph, measuring result or scientifically accurate observation will fail to describe the human experience, especially one that corresponds to and is so fundamentally influenced by something as subjective as emotion.

I totally agree that measurements aren't predictive or even correlated with my emotions when I listen to music. I can verify this every time I listen to music. I am lucky enough to have 4 decent systems in 3 different rooms and I can't even predict very accurately which one will work for me at any given time. Sometimes, I sit on the couch, fire up system 1 and things sound wonderful. Sometimes I listen to system 1 for 5 minutes, tell myself it isn't working as well as I hoped, and switch to system 2. Sometimes I switch rooms. On random days, everything sounds wonderful, or unsatisfying. l may one day miss the deep bass my subs provide or find it too much a bit later. About the only time there is a correlation between measurements and my emotions is when I spend some time measuring stuff and get the result I am aiming for. I feel happy and satisfied if I reach my goal, frustrated if I don't. So, yeah, one can say current audio science is limited on that front. It could be that all science needs to predict the outcome of my listening session is a complete panel of all my neuro-transmitters at a given moment and an fMRI, but that is hardly practical.

Subjectivity does indeed rule the audio experience.

However, the problem with that fact is that it is useless. My subjective experience is not your subjective experience. If I told you my system 1 had such "liquid mids it brought tears to my eyes", what would you make of it in practice? Replicate my system 1? Replicate my room and furniture? My ears? My instantaneous mindset?

That being said, all measuring hope is not lost. One can, for example, test many speakers with many listeners and come up with a result that shows what most people seem to prefer. One can analyze the results and identify the factors that seem to influence the preferences. It doesn't tell us what you or I should prefer or what you and I actually prefer. At best, it gives you a probability of what you might prefer, all other things being equal. That's a tiny piece of information, not a rock-solid predictor, but it is better than what a random subjective reviewer can provide, even an honest subjective reviewer (it is hard to think of one with a significant audience that doesn't do product placement).

As a listener, your subjective experience is 100% of what matters. You don't care about what the science says, unless knowing your measured system performance is, by itself, a source of emotional satisfaction. But the fundamental mistake even honest to God subjective reviewers make is to believe that their subjective experience is valuable to others, worth fighting for. Your subjective experience is yours and yours alone.

I love the mental gymnastics audiophiles go through to avoid doing simple blind listening tests. Even when other members offer to give them the files ready to go. I do have to admit though, "I'm not going to do that, because it's irrelevant to find out if I can actually hear the difference, but I can assure you I do" is a new one. ABX is as simple as playing one source, then another. Then you get to prove you can tell the difference by choosing which one. No measurements, no scientific analysis, simple pick A or B. If you can't manage to do that, you're not hearing a difference due to the audio itself, you were perceiving it differently because bigger numbers must mean better

Thousands of audiophiles claiming they can hear magic differences, zero instances of one actually demonstrating they can. I can claim I can see through walls all day, but when someone offers to indulge me and hold an A or B sign behind a wall and have me call it, and I flat out deny to because "the method in which I see through walls hasn't been theorized yet, so the results won't matter", my rediculous claim can be dismissed out of hand

it doesn't explain why he could hear the difference when he knew which file is playing :facepalm:.
But it does serve as an isolation test. It tells us that there is no clearly audible difference in the sound waves for the listener concerned.
The diiference is created by the listener, therefore, in processing the full experience including the knowledge of the file being played.
This happens with all our senses. it’s why we don’t go through life seeing the world upside down with two big black spots in our vision, the data our eyes actually collect.
